Face Painting
  • Most designs take approximately 3–5 minutes, depending on the complexity of the design and how well children can sit still.

    Simple cheek art is quicker, while full-face designs naturally take a little longer.

    For younger children, parents often choose smaller designs, which are usually the quickest option.

  • For insurance and manufacturer guidelines, I do not paint the faces of children under 3 years old.

    However, younger children are welcome to choose a small design on their hand or arm, provided a parent or guardian is happy for this.

  • Yes.

    I only use professional, cosmetic-grade, water-based face paints from trusted brands including Diamond FX, Fusion, TAG, Superstar, Cameleon and Silly Farm.

    These products are specifically designed for use on the skin and are easily removed with warm water and mild soap.

    Although reactions are extremely rare, if your child has particularly sensitive skin, eczema or known allergies, I recommend carrying out a small patch test first or discussing any concerns with me before painting.

  • Face paint removes easily using warm water, mild soap and a soft flannel or sponge.

    Baby wipes can sometimes smear the paint rather than remove it completely, so I recommend avoiding these where possible.
